Alabama Crimson Tide Looks to Continue Dominance Against Morehead State Eagles
The Alabama Crimson Tide women's basketball team is set to face off against the Morehead State Eagles in an exciting matchup on November 12th at Foster Auditorium in Tuscaloosa, Alabama. The game is scheduled to tip-off at 8:00 PM UTC.
Both teams have had a strong start to the season, but it's the Alabama Crimson Tide who have been dominating their opponents. With a record of 3-0, they are looking to continue their winning streak against the Morehead State Eagles.
In their previous three games, the Alabama Crimson Tide has showcased exceptional performances from several key players. One standout player has been Meg Newman, a forward for the team. In the last game, Newman scored 4 points and grabbed 5 rebounds in just 14 minutes of play. Her efficiency on the court was impressive, shooting 100% from both field goals and two-point shots.
Another player to watch out for is Naomi Jones, also a forward for the Alabama Crimson Tide. Jones contributed with 3 points and 3 rebounds in her limited playing time of 7 minutes. Her accuracy was noteworthy as she shot 100% from field goals and two-point shots.
Essence Cody, a forward for the Alabama Crimson Tide, has been a force on both ends of the court. In her last game, she recorded an impressive stat line of 6 points, 8 rebounds, and 3 blocks in just 26 minutes of play. Cody's defensive presence was felt as she also contributed with a steal.
JeAnna Cunningham, a center for the Alabama Crimson Tide, has been consistent with her performance throughout the season. In her last game, she scored 2 points and grabbed 1 rebound in just 7 minutes of play. Cunningham displayed accuracy with her shooting by making half of her field goals.
Aaliyah Nye, a guard-forward for the Alabama Crimson Tide, has been a versatile player for the team. In her last game, she had an outstanding performance with 17 points, 3 assists, and 3 steals in 27 minutes of play. Nye's shooting from beyond the arc was impressive as she made 45.5% of her three-point shots.
The Alabama Crimson Tide has also seen contributions from guards Jessica Timmons and Del'Janae Williams. Timmons scored 12 points and recorded 2 assists in her last game, while Williams added 5 points and 4 rebounds.
Looking at the overall performance of the Alabama Crimson Tide over the past three games, they have shown great teamwork and efficiency on both ends of the court. Their shooting percentages have been solid, with an average field goals percentage of 47.8% and a free throws percentage of 61.1%. They have also displayed strong defensive skills, averaging 6 blocks and 7 steals per game.
Although the Morehead State Eagles have had a slower start to their season, they cannot be underestimated. Players like Paris McBride and Veronica Charles have shown potential in their previous games. McBride contributed with 16 points, 3 assists, and 3 steals in her last game, while Charles scored 9 points and recorded 5 assists.
